Study in Belgium: ARES Scholarships for Developing Countries 2027

The ARES Scholarships in Belgium for Developing Countries offer a wonderful opportunity to study for an advanced bachelor’s, a specialised master’s, or a continuing education programme at one of the participating higher education institutions in Belgium.

Every year, the Academy for Research and Higher Education (ARES) offers scholarships to eligible overseas students from a list of developing countries.

About ARES Scholarships for Developing Countries 2027

The programme aims to improve professional knowledge and skills in areas that promote sustainable development and international cooperation.

ARES seeks to support students who may make use of the knowledge and professional expertise gained through their studies to contribute to growth in their home countries and professional sectors.

Successful applicants may receive financial assistance to cover important costs of studying in Belgium, including tuition for eligible bachelor’s and specialised master’s programmes, travel expenses, living costs, registration fees, visa fees, insurance, and other approved costs.

Requirements for ARES Scholarships for Developing Countries 2027

1. Residency and Professional Activity

  • Applicants must be permanent residents of a qualifying country. Applicants must be residents and workers of one of the countries covered by the ARES Program.

2. Academic Qualification

  • You must hold the academic qualification required for admission to the selected programme. Applicants should read the programme description and admission conditions before submitting their application.

3. Professional Experience

In most cases, applicants must have at least two years of relevant work experience. The experience must be relevant to the applicant’s chosen programme and career goals.

4. Language Requirements

  • Applicants must fill out the application in the language of instruction for their selected programme.

Candidates must additionally show an excellent grasp of that language, including:

  1. Written communication skills
  2. Spoken communication skills

5. One programme per applicant

You can apply for only one ARES programme. Candidates should therefore choose the programme that best matches their academic qualifications and work experience.

Benefits of ARES Scholarships for Developing Countries 2027

1. Tuition Fee Coverage

  • The scholarship covers tuition fees for qualified advanced bachelor’s and specialised master’s programmes, easing the financial strain of studying in Belgium. This is to ease the financial strain of studying in Belgium.

2. International Travel Expenses

  • The scholarship may cover overseas travel fees. This includes travel between the student’s home country and Belgium.

3. Subsistence Allowance

  • Successful candidates may be paid a subsistence allowance. This financial support is to help scholars defray allowable living expenditures incurred while studying or training.

4. Registration Fees

  • The scholarship may cover registration fees for qualifying programmes.

5. Visa Charges

  • The programme may include visa-related costs, subject to the scholarship’s terms and conditions.

6. Insurance Coverage

  • Successful applicants may also receive assistance with insurance costs during the specified duration of their study or training through the programme.
